+               idle-states {
+                       entry-method = "psci";
+
+                       cpu_sleep: cpu-sleep-0 {
+                               compatible = "arm,idle-state";
+                       };
+               };

why the essentially empty idle-states, which is probably missing properties?
In the absence of a real idle driver the kernel will fall back to
arch_cpu_idle(), which already does WFI handling even on arm64.

the idle node will be added by my colleague with new patch later,
so I will remove it first in next version patch.

+       timer {
+               compatible = "arm,armv8-timer";
+               interrupts =
+                       <GIC_PPI 13
+                       (GIC_CPU_MASK_SIMPLE(4) | IRQ_TYPE_LEVEL_HIGH)>,

shouldn't that be GIC_CPU_MASK_SIMPLE(6) instead of 4?

ok, will fix it in next version patch

+                       <GIC_PPI 14
+                       (GIC_CPU_MASK_SIMPLE(4) | IRQ_TYPE_LEVEL_HIGH)>,
+                       <GIC_PPI 11
+                       (GIC_CPU_MASK_SIMPLE(4) | IRQ_TYPE_LEVEL_HIGH)>,
+                       <GIC_PPI 10
+                       (GIC_CPU_MASK_SIMPLE(4) | IRQ_TYPE_LEVEL_HIGH)>;
+               clock-frequency = <24000000>;
+       };
